Beschreibung
Testen und Fehlerbehebung sind für viele Programmierer lästige und langweilige Aufgaben. Um so mehr sind sie wichtige und unvermeidliche Arbeitsschritte in der professionellen Software-Entwicklung. GDB (GNU Debugger) ist der freie Standard-Debugger für C- und C++-Programmierer auf Linux- und BSD-Systemen. Er kann zudem auf allen kommerziellen Unix-Systemen mit einem C-Compiler eingesetzt werden und auch auf Windows-Systeme portiert werden. Trotz seiner Popularität gab es für GDB bislang keine Schnellübersicht seiner vielen Features. GDB - kurz & gut füllt diese Lücke und bietet einen Überblick über die Befehlszeilensyntax, Ausdrücke und Initialisierungsdateien bei GDB sowie eine ausführliche und detaillierte Referenz der GDB-Befehle.
Autorenportrait
Arnold Robbins kommt ursprünglich aus Atlanta und arbeitet als Programmierer und technischer Autor. Er ist glücklicher Ehemann und Vater von 4 Kindern, außerdem Hobby-Talmudist. Seit 1997 lebt er mit seiner Familie in Jerusalem. Als Mitglied des POSIX 1003.2-Gremiums hat er den POSIX-Standard für awk mitgestaltet. Momentan ist er der Maintainer von gawk und der Dokumentation dazu.
Inhalt
Inhaltsverzeichnis Einführung 5 Verwendete Konventionen 6 Konzepte 7 Quellen für den Quellcode 11 Kommandozeilen-Syntax 12 Initialisierungsdateien 14 Die .gdbinit-Datei 14 Die .inputrc-Datei 15 GDB-Ausdrücke 15 Die Werte-History 16 Convenience-Variablen und Maschinen-Register 16 Spezialausdrücke 18 Die zeichenorientierte GDB-Benutzerschnittstelle 19 Gruppen-Auflistung der GDB-Befehle 19 Aliase für andere Befehle 20 Breakpunkte 20 Daten untersuchen 21 Dateien kontrollieren und untersuchen 22 Ein Programm ausführen 23 Den Stack untersuchen 24 Statusabfragen 24 Unterstützende Einrichtungen 25 Befehle der zeichenorientierten Benutzerschnittstelle 25 Häufig verwendete Befehle 26 Zusammenfassung der set- und show-Befehle 26 Zusammenfassung des info-Befehls 40 Alphabetische Zusammenfassung der GDB-Befehle 43 Index 69
Informationen gemäß Produktsicherheitsverordnung
Hersteller:
dpunkt.verlag GmbH
Vanessa Niethammer
hallo@dpunkt.de
Wieblinger Weg 17
DE 69123 Heidelberg